Blue Earth Municipal Airport (KSBU) is a general aviation airport serving pilots in and around Blue Earth, MN at 1,107 ft. KSBU has no weather station of its own — conditions here are decoded from KFRM, about 14 nm away, the nearest reporting station, and local conditions can differ. Its 4 runways (03, 16, 21, 34) — longest 3,400 ft — are checked against the current wind in the crosswind table below. The nearest TAF is issued for KMKT. HCD UA /OV HCD/TM 0131/FL160/TP A321/SK UNKN-TOP220/TB NEG/RM DURD ON TORGY
HCD UAHeader — reporting station and UA: a routine pilot report.
OV HCDLocation — fix or navaid, optionally with a radial and distance in NM.
TM 0131Reported at 01:31 UTC.
FL160Altitude: 16,000 ft MSL.
TP A321Aircraft type reporting.
SK UNKN-TOP220Sky condition — cloud bases and tops in hundreds of feet MSL.
TB NEGTurbulence: none reported.
RM DURD ON TORGYRemarks.

Where does the weather shown for KSBU come from?+

Blue Earth Municipal Airport does not have its own weather station. Conditions shown here come from the nearest reporting station, KFRM, about 14 nm away — close enough for situational awareness, but local conditions at KSBU can differ.

Does KSBU have a TAF?+

No — KSBU does not publish its own TAF. The nearest TAF station is KMKT, about 39 nm away.
